Understanding Protective Orders in Virginia Law
In Virginia, protective orders are governed by specific statutes designed to address domestic violence and harassment. These orders can be temporary (TPO) or permanent (PPO), depending on the severity of the alleged threat and the evidence presented. The core issue we address is not simply the existence of an order, but whether the petitioner has met the high legal burden required to convince a judge that the order is necessary for safety.
The process typically begins when one party files a petition with the court. This filing initiates a series of hearings where both sides present evidence, including testimony, police reports, and physical evidence. Our practice involves meticulous preparation for these hearings. We analyze the petitioner’s claims against the law, identifying inconsistencies, procedural errors, or insufficient evidence that could lead to the dismissal of the case. Understanding the difference between civil protective orders and criminal charges is also vital, as they are handled by different legal mechanisms.
Many people mistakenly believe that simply being accused of something means they are guilty. This is incorrect. The law requires proof beyond a reasonable doubt (in criminal cases) or a preponderance of the evidence (in civil protective order hearings). Frequently Asked Questions About Protective Orders in Henrico County
What is the difference between a protective order and an arrest?
A protective order is a court mandate that dictates behavior, while an arrest is a physical detention by law enforcement. An order can lead to an arrest if violated, but they are not the same thing. The order itself is a civil or family matter initially, requiring a hearing to determine validity.
How long does it take to get a permanent protective order in Virginia?
The timeline varies greatly depending on the initial filing and the court’s calendar. Temporary orders can be issued quickly, but obtaining a permanent order requires multiple hearings, evidence gathering, and judicial review, which can take several months.
Can I fight a protective order if I didn’t know it was filed?
Yes. If you were unaware of the filing, we can immediately investigate how the petition was served and whether proper legal procedures were followed. We will challenge the validity of the process itself, which can often lead to dismissal.
What evidence is most helpful in defending against a protective order?
The most helpful evidence includes consistent witness testimony, documentation of the petitioner’s inconsistent claims, and any records that show the alleged incidents did not occur as described. Documentation is key to building a credible defense.
